Levi Onwuzurike was born on February 3, 1998 in Allen, Texas. Growing up, he lived in the Allen area with his family. He attended Allen High School, where he excelled both academically and athletically. After his senior season, Levi was named the Dallas Morning News All-Area Defensive Player of the Year, showcasing his talent and dedication to the game.
After high school, Levi went on to play college football at the University of Washington. During his time at Washington, he impressed both on and off the field. He twice earned PAC 12 All-Academic Team honors, showcasing his commitment to academics and athletics.
In the 2021 NFL Draft, Levi was selected by the Detroit Lions as a second-round pick. He made his official NFL debut against the Green Bay Packers during week two of the regular season, where he recorded two tackles in a Lions loss.
